Palashban is a Census Town city situated in Ondal block of Barddhaman district. As per the Population Census 2011, there are a total 959 families residing in the Palashban city. The total population of Palashban is 4,811 out of which 2,531 are males and 2,280 are females thus the Average Sex Ratio of Palashban is 901.

The population of Children aged 0-6 years in Palashban city is 478 which is 10% of the total population. There are 252 male children and 226 female children between the age 0-6 years. Thus as per the Census 2011 the Child Sex Ratio of Palashban is 897 which is less than Average Sex Ratio (901).

As per the Census 2011, the literacy rate of Palashban is 82.6%. Thus Palashban has a higher literacy rate compared to 76.2% of Barddhaman district. The male literacy rate is 90.83% and the female literacy rate is 73.52% in Palashban.

Religion-wise Population - Palashban

As per the Census 2011, the total Hindu population in Palashban is 4,242 which is 88.17% of the total population. Also the total Muslim population in Palashban is 553 which is 11.49% of the total population. Below is the religion-wise population of Palashban as per Census 2011.

Religion Total Male Female
Hindu 4,242 (88.17%) 2,263 1,979
Muslim 553 (11.49%) 262 291
Christian 11 (0.23%) 5 6
Sikh 0 (0%) 0 0
Buddhist 0 (0%) 0 0
Jain 1 (0.02%) 0 1
Other Religion 1 (0.02%) 0 1
No Religion Specified 3 (0.06%) 1 2

Working Population - Palashban

In Palashban Census Town out of total population, 1,416 were engaged in work activities. 77.9% of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 22.1% were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 1,416 workers engaged in Main Work, 5 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 8 were Agricultural labourers.

Total Male Female
Main Workers 1,103 1,001 102
Cultivators 5 5 0
Agriculture Labourer 8 8 0
Household Industries 13 10 3
Other Workers 1,077 978 99
Marginal Workers 313 226 87
Non Working 3,395 1,304 2,091
